Dear all,
I've a problem with the deviation of 5 injections (more than 4,8%). See below the parameter:
Agilent CN 12361111
column: Optima 5 MS Accent, 1,00µmx25mx0,32 mm
oven: 300°C,53 min. 30°C/min, 335°C hold 20 min.
Injector: 320°C , DwellTime: pre 3s and post 1s; Inj speed: 3000µl/min
Detector: 320°C
carrier gas: He
split: 1/48
solvent : THF
Area IS: Area Phytosterole
226955739 342827578
225795997 330815765
223274020 314750280
225632863 310132907
227268407 304503739
Now you see that the area of phytosterole decreased, but the area of IS steady. Somebody can help me?
Thanks.
Is the analyte derivatized in any way? How is the sample prepared?
